Background
go90 was an attempt from Verizon to make a media streaming app focused mainly towards millennials, which started in 2015. It was shut down in July 2018 due to being wildly unsuccessful.

2nd Logo (2017-2018)
Logo: On a black background, we see a stylized "90" made of fat teal shapes. Underneath it is the text "go90" in a Twentieth Century font.
Variant: A yellow version exists.
FX/SFX: None.
Music/Sounds: None or the closing theme.
Availability: Extinct. Was seen on Snowpack, True North, United We Stand: The Ali Summit, Blark and Son, and Rebel Without a Crew: The Series. Because of the service's shutdown, much of their programs (besides ones that were transferred to other networks) have been lost and unable to be viewed ever since.
